Output 309a31f2f506755ca2bc5818e5ce83cecfb1aaeb2ef0c4fe8a1f35eebcd13d25:0

value
39500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87c5d3d7407af9c83aa3241d381a74d5acb0a66a OP_EQUAL
address
3E4v8jghewrbPPhY1KApHx5iu4qdhe2KPU
transaction
309a31f2f506755ca2bc5818e5ce83cecfb1aaeb2ef0c4fe8a1f35eebcd13d25
spent
true